Use variable as placeholder in a path
Show older comments
I am trying to use a variable as a placeholder in a path but I keep getting an error.
data = dlmread(['/Users/reubs/Documents/Data/PO1/' cell2mat(filenames(trialnumber))],'',1,0);
I want to rewrite this as
path1 = '/Users/reubenaddison/Documents/Data/PO1/';
data = dlmread([fullfile(path1) cell2mat(filenames(trialnumber))],'',1;0);
but I get
"Invalid expression. When calling a function or indexing a variable, use parentheses. Otherwise, check for mismatched delimiters."

Try this:
folder = '/Users/reubenaddison/Documents/Data/PO1/';
fullFileName = fullfile(folder, filenames{trialnumber}) % Use braces!
data = dlmread(fullFileName);
